A Very Merry Botanical Christmas
The Denver Botanical Gardens, located on York Street just east of downtown Denver and at the Chatfield Reservoir in Littleton, Colorado, are the perfect places to celebrate the holidays this weekend and through the New Year, especially if you have out of town folks coming in! With hundreds of dazzling light displays adorned on gorgeous foliage, each botanical experience is sure to be something both young and old can enjoy. Both facilities are open nightly now – Jan. 1, 2014 from 5:30pm – 9:30pm, including Christmas Eve and New Year’s Eve! So bring the whole family or a special date to enjoy the spectacular lights and festivities! Admission is $12 Adults, $10 Student, Senior (65+), Military, $9 Child (ages 3-12), and children 2 and under are free! Click here to see all the details.
